Transaction 65305521d5aa33f734dda6c9a1df610d87672f1043167a8ba45386a4cc5eb91c
1 Input
1 Output
-
65305521d5aa33f734dda6c9a1df610d87672f1043167a8ba45386a4cc5eb91c:0
- value
- 19689291
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 aebf4a90ff1570289a1efc9aeec74b87b23027a8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GvyjXhXLF4CsMC2bWo8UUreGJhVxsZH4D